Cost of assisted living in Watertown Town, MA

The average cost of senior living in Watertown Town is $7,500 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Millis-Clicquot, MA with an average of $7,337 per month.

Assisted living costs in Watertown, MA, over time

The line graph below shows how monthly assisted living costs have shifted over the past five years in Watertown and how those changes compare with state and national trends. The figures represent quarterly averages of what seniors actually paid after moving into A Place for Mom partner communities.

Watertown, MAMA stateNational

Assisted living cost trends in Watertown, MA

The table below shows how monthly assisted living costs in Watertown have changed in the last two years and how those changes compare with state and national trends. The figures represent averages of actual costs paid by seniors who moved into A Place for Mom partner communities in 2023 and 2024.

Cost comparison table showing 2023 and 2024 median costs by location. This table contains 3 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column location: Location
Column cost2024: 2024 average cost
Column cost2023: 2023 average cost
Column percentChange: Percent change
Location2024 average cost2023 average costPercent change
Watertown, MA$7,885/mo$7,742/mo+1.8%
Massachusetts$7,013/mo$6,735/mo+4.1%
National$5,375/mo$5,129/mo+4.8%
